(Pn) Power Configuration Option

(Pn) Power Configuration Option: , where n is the configuration designator (P1 is the default in most configurations).

  • P1=110 volts AC Adapter with low voltage cord
  • P3=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er, no plug, European wiring colors
  • P4=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, AC adapter
  • P5=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er, no plug 0
  • P6=12 volts AC or DC
  • P7=24 volts AC or DC
  • P8=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er with 12 foot power cord and U.S. style plug
  • P9=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er with short low profile U.S. style plug
  • P10=110 volts, AC adapter plus low voltage automotive power plug
  • P11=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er, 8 ft. cord with UK, Hong Kong, Singapore style plug
  • P12=100-240 volts AC, 50-60 cycles, internal transformer, 8 ft. cord Australian style plug
  • P13=Power over Ethernet (PoE), includes internal 802.3af compliant clock circuitry
  • P14=Power over Ethernet (PoE), includes internal 802.3af compliant clock circuitry and single-port mid-span power injector

    When ordering this option, simply add the letter P, plus the power configuration number, to the clock model number, i.e. BRG440-P1 for 110 volt AC Adapter with low voltage cord.




    Power-over-Ethernet Overview (PoE)

    Power Over Ethernet

    Power-over-Ethernet (PoE) is a network standard based on IEEE 802.3af that provides a means of delivering power to devices connected to the LAN. This technology eliminates AC electrical wiring, wall transformers, allows centralized UPS backup, and is fully compatible with both powered and non-powered Ethernet devices.

    In addition to providing time synchronization and control over Ethernet, PoE enabled Ethernet cable provides power to the clock. System installers need run only a single Ethernet cable that carries both power and data to each clock. This allows greater flexibility placing clocks and, in most cases, significantly decreases installation costs. BRG clocks are fully compliant with the IEEE 802.3af standard for providing power over Ethernet. The clocks will work with older non-standard and passive power sources, as well as newer, auto-sensing PoE switches and mid-span power injectors.

    Power-over-Ethernet begins with a Ethernet power source such as a PoE compatible Switch or a mid-span power "Injector". These devices insert power onto the Ethernet cable. The power source is typically installed in the "wiring closet" near the Ethernet switch or hub.

    Clocks may be ordered as PoE compatible by adding the (P13) power option. This option adds the necessary circuitry to fully implement the IEEE 802.3af standard. PoE is able to supply a maximum of about 15 watts of power over the Ethernet cable. This means that not all clocks are candidates for PoE.

    If the access point is not PoE compatible, BRG offers single port mid-span power injectors designed to provide power to a single clock (P14 power option). Multiport mid-span PoE power injectors are available from most network equipment vendors. The voltage injected is 48 volts DC at 0.35 Amps.
